### Tile Cache Layer (Maploom)

For this week's sync: the proposed cache sits between the Maploom renderer and tile storage, holding rendered tiles keyed by zoom and style revision. Eviction is LRU with a hard byte ceiling per render node; stale styles are purged eagerly on deploy. Hit-rate targets assume typical pan/zoom sessions. Initial sizing constants, pending load-test validation, are listed below.

tuning table, kawep-tawif:
CAPS = {
    "olidor": 80,
    "belion": 7,
    "quenys": 225,
    "druox": 839,
    "fraath": 482,
}

Q3 Planning Note — Sales Leads

Quick heads-up: we're moving legacy Brightvale customers off the old Orbix pricing starting Q3. Expect some pushback from accounts signed before the Kestrel migration. Talk tracks go out Friday; loop in Marta if an account threatens to walk. One more thing before you brief your teams.

management briefing: The board signed off on a budget of $44.2 million for Project Fenwyn. The renewal with Holdorox Group closes at $41.6 million a year, 23 percent above the last contract.

## SQL Linting

All SQL files at Bramblegate must pass `sqlcheck` before merge. Rules enforce uppercase keywords, explicit column lists (no `SELECT *`), and snake_case identifiers. The linter validates schema references against a live shadow database, so it needs network access during CI and local runs. Before your first run, configure the linter's schema probe with the connection string below.

primary connection of fajog-bageg = clickhouse://tamion_svc:0nS8bDSETpHjj2@db-cbc5.nelvrocorp.example:5432/nordor